What is a Doering cartridge valve and how does it differ from a standard hydraulic valve?

A cartridge valve is a self-contained hydraulic control element that threads or drops into a machined cavity (called a manifold or valve block) rather than being mounted as a standalone body with external plumbing. Doering has built much of its reputation around this format. The cartridge design means that multiple valve functions can be integrated into a single manifold block, reducing the number of external fittings, hose connections, and potential leak points in a hydraulic circuit.


Compared to traditional body-mounted or subplate-mounted valves, cartridge valves generally offer easier serviceability. When a cartridge wears out or fails, a technician can remove and replace just that cartridge element without disturbing the rest of the manifold or the surrounding plumbing. This is a significant maintenance advantage in mobile equipment and agricultural machinery, where downtime is costly. The tradeoff is that the manifold itself must be properly machined to the correct cavity dimensions, so compatibility between the cartridge and the manifold is something buyers need to verify before purchasing.

How do I verify that a used Doering hydraulic valve is compatible with my existing system?

Compatibility verification for a used Doering hydraulic valve starts with matching the model number to your system's requirements. Key parameters to confirm include the valve type (directional, pressure, flow), the cavity or port configuration, the pressure rating, the flow capacity in gallons per minute, and the actuation method (solenoid, manual, pilot-operated). If you are replacing a valve in an existing manifold, the cavity dimensions are particularly important since cartridge valves must match the specific cavity standard for which the manifold was machined.


Doering valves are sometimes sought as cross-reference replacements for other brands, and in those cases it is worth verifying the cross-reference data carefully rather than assuming dimensional similarity means full functional compatibility. A hydraulic system integrator or the equipment's original documentation can help confirm whether a specific Doering model is a true drop-in replacement. If the valve is going into a system that is still in active production, arranging an inspection with the seller before purchase gives you the opportunity to compare the used valve against your current unit physically. Dealers who specialize in hydraulic components are generally better equipped to assist with these compatibility questions than general machinery resellers.


What pressure ratings are typical for Doering hydraulic valves?

Doering hydraulic valves are manufactured to handle the pressure ranges common in industrial and mobile hydraulic systems. Many of their cartridge valve products are rated for operating pressures in the range of 3,000 to 5,000 PSI, which covers the majority of agricultural, construction, and industrial hydraulic circuits. Some specialty models are designed for higher-pressure applications, while others are intended for lower-pressure pilot circuits or return lines. The specific pressure rating varies by model and valve type, so buyers should always confirm the rating for the particular unit they are evaluating.


For used valves, it is worth noting that a valve's rated pressure reflects its design specification, not necessarily its current condition after years of service. Seals, spools, and seats can wear over time, and a valve that was originally rated for 5,000 PSI may not perform reliably at that pressure if internal components have degraded. This is one reason why inspecting used hydraulic valves carefully and understanding their service history, when available, matters more than simply confirming the nameplate rating. When in doubt, consulting with a hydraulic technician who can assess the valve's internal condition is a worthwhile step before putting it into a high-pressure application.

What should I inspect when buying a used Doering hydraulic valve?

A thorough inspection of a used Doering hydraulic valve should cover both external and, where possible, internal condition. On the outside, look for signs of physical damage such as cracks, dents, or stripped threads on port connections and mounting surfaces. Corrosion on the valve body or fittings can indicate improper storage or exposure to harsh environments. Check the condition of any solenoid coils or connectors if the valve is electrically actuated, since these components are often the first to show wear or damage. Seals and O-rings at port connections should be examined for cracking or compression set.


For a more complete picture of internal condition, many dealers can provide video walkthroughs of the valve, and some may be able to arrange an in-person inspection. Keep in mind that most used equipment dealers do not have the production permits or test stand infrastructure to run a hydraulic valve under actual operating pressure and flow, so a full functional test in a live circuit is rarely possible before purchase. This is why physical inspection and a clear understanding of the valve's service history are so important. Reputable dealers who specialize in hydraulic components will typically be transparent about what they know and do not know about a valve's history, which is a good indicator of the level of trust you can place in the transaction.
